About the Property

Breathtaking Mountain Views
Escape to a tranquil retreat at Stunning Large Barn Conversion in Betws Gwerfil Goch -Ty Cerrig Barn, offering picturesque mountain views from a charming garden and patio.

Luxurious Amenities
Indulge in the spacious 4-bedroom holiday home equipped with modern comforts such as a flat-screen TV, fully equipped kitchen, and outdoor dining area, ensuring a comfortable and convenient stay.

Convenient Location
Located just 27 km from Horseshoe Pass and within reach of popular attractions like Chirk Castle and Lake Vyrnwy, this non-smoking property provides easy access to nearby sights and activities.

"Comfortable accommodation in a restful location"

9.0

We were looking for a cottage in a peaceful location with great views, and Ty Cerrig Barn certainly lived up to our expectations. It was particularly wonderful to sit in the 'mountain view' living room and watch the light change on the hillside at different times of day. If you can, I would recommend hiring the whole 4-bed house. If you hire it as a 3-bed, you will not have access to the living room with the view (which could be very frustrating!)

Our stay was close to the end of the peak season, so it was perhaps to be expected that some of the kitchen equipment would be a little 'tired', e.g. some of the baking trays. However, this is a minor criticism in what was generally a well-equipped and comfortable barn conversion. Thank you Alison and Dan.
